Ratton

Ward in Eastbourne, East Sussex, England

Ratton is a predominantly residential ward on the northern edge of Eastbourne in East Sussex, lying close to the rolling chalk of the South Downs. It takes its name from the old Ratton estate and mixes post‑war and later suburban housing with parks and local green spaces, making it a largely family‑focused neighbourhood with schools, community centres and small parades of shops.

Economically the area is mainly residential with a scattering of local businesses, while its location gives easy access to Eastbourne town centre and seafront and sensible commuting options by road and rail to places such as Brighton and London. Community life tends to centre on schools, neighbourhood groups and the nearby countryside, reflecting a blend of long‑standing residents and newer families.
